Know Your Dog's Normal Temperature: A Guide for Pet Owners
A dog’s normal temperature is typically between 101 and 102.5 degrees Fahrenheit (38.3 to 39.2 degrees Celsius). Puppies and senior dogs may have slightly higher or lower temperatures than adult dogs. It is important to monitor your dog’s temperature regularly, especially if they are showing signs of illness.
